List of SI electromagnetism units
| Symbol[1] | Name of quantity | Unit name | Symbol | Base units | 
|---|---|---|---|---|
| E | energy | joule | J = C⋅V = W⋅s | kg⋅m2⋅s−2 | 
| Q | electric charge | coulomb | C | A⋅s | 
| I | electric current | ampere | A = C/s = W/V | A | 
| J | electric current density | ampere per square metre | A/m2 | A⋅m−2 | 
| U, ΔV; Δϕ; E, ξ | potential difference; voltage; electromotive force | volt | V = J/C | kg⋅m2⋅s−3⋅A−1 | 
| R; Z; X | electric resistance; impedance; reactance | ohm | Ω = V/A | kg⋅m2⋅s−3⋅A−2 | 
| ρ | resistivity | ohm metre | Ω⋅m | kg⋅m3⋅s−3⋅A−2 | 
| P | electric power | watt | W = V⋅A | kg⋅m2⋅s−3 | 
| C | capacitance | farad | F = C/V | kg−1⋅m−2⋅A2⋅s4 | 
| ΦE | electric flux | volt metre | V⋅m | kg⋅m3⋅s−3⋅A−1 | 
| E | electric field strength | volt per metre | V/m = N/C | kg⋅m⋅A−1⋅s−3 | 
| D | electric displacement field | coulomb per square metre | C/m2 | A⋅s⋅m−2 | 
| ε | permittivity | farad per metre | F/m | kg−1⋅m−3⋅A2⋅s4 | 
| χe | electric susceptibility | (dimensionless) | 1 | 1 | 
| p | electric dipole moment | coulomb metre | C⋅m | A⋅s⋅m | 
| G; Y; B | conductance; admittance; susceptance | siemens | S = Ω−1 | kg−1⋅m−2⋅s3⋅A2 | 
| κ, γ, σ | conductivity | siemens per metre | S/m | kg−1⋅m−3⋅s3⋅A2 | 
| B | magnetic flux density, magnetic induction | tesla | T = Wb/m2 = N⋅A−1⋅m−1 | kg⋅s−2⋅A−1 | 
| Φ, ΦM, ΦB | magnetic flux | weber | Wb = V⋅s | kg⋅m2⋅s−2⋅A−1 | 
| H | magnetic field strength | ampere per metre | A/m | A⋅m−1 | 
| F | magnetomotive force | ampere | A = Wb/H | A | 
| R | magnetic reluctance | inverse henry | H−1 = A/Wb | kg−1⋅m−2⋅s2⋅A2 | 
| P | magnetic permeance | henry | H = Wb/A | kg⋅m2⋅s–2⋅A–2 | 
| L, M | inductance | henry | H = Wb/A = V⋅s/A | kg⋅m2⋅s−2⋅A−2 | 
| μ | permeability | henry per metre | H/m | kg⋅m⋅s−2⋅A−2 | 
| χ | magnetic susceptibility | (dimensionless) | 1 | 1 | 
| m | magnetic dipole moment | ampere square meter | A⋅m2 = J⋅T−1 | A⋅m2 | 
| σ | mass magnetization | ampere square meter per kilogram | A⋅m2/kg | A⋅m2⋅kg−1 |
